The definition of Paleolithic is: of or relating to the earliest period of the Stone Age characterized by rough or chipped stone implements. So it is basically (in short) the early stone age.

</u>New Zealand is an island country, in the south western Pacific Ocean. Agriculture is its largest sector of the tradable economy, contributing about two-thirds of exported goods. New Zealand is unique in being the only developed country to be totally exposed to the international markets. This basically is thanks to its geography.
